Here are my suggestions:
1910 - E93 American Caramel 1911 - T205 1912 - T202 Hassan Triple Folder 1913 - National Game 1914 - T222 Fatima 1915 - Cracker Jack 1916 - M101-5 1917 - Boston Store 1918 - Zeenut Pacific Coast League 1919 - T213 Type 3 1920 - W519 Type 1 1921 - E121 American Caramel or E253 Oxford Confectionary 1922 - E120 American Caramel or Wm Paterson 1923 - Maple Crispette 1924 - Willard's Chocolate 1925 - Exhibits 1926 - Spalding Champions 1927 - E210 York Caramel 1928 - W502 1929 - R315 Last edited by glchen; 07-24-2014 at 06:15 PM. |

I assume you are wanting a major league card from each year, if you don't care then the Zeenut series (pacific coast eague) was produced every year from 1911 to 1938 and would certainly fill the list.
1910 - E96 Philadelphia Caramel 1911 - T205 Gold Border (or if you want to go larger T3's are beautiful cards) 1912 - T207 Brown Background 1913 - Voskamp's Coffee 1914 - E145-1 Cracker Jack 1915 - E106 American Caramel Co. (or the 1915 Cracker Jack set-but it looks like the 1914's so maybe the same player pictured w/ two different teams is a good option) 1916 - M101-5 or M101-4 1917 - E135 Collins-McCarthy/Boston Store/Weil Baking/etc. 1918 - Thin pickins for this year (you may have to settle for a Zeenut card--maybe of a former or future MLBer) 1919 - T213-3 Coupon Cigarettes 1920 - Holsum Bread (Type 1) 1921 - E121 American Caramel (Series of 80) 1922 - E120 American Caramel or E121 American Caramel (Series of 120) 1923 - V117 Maple Crispette or Exhibit Supply Co. 1924 - Diaz Cigarettes (Cuban issue of Major Leaguers w/ great portraits) 1925 - Exhibit Supply Co. 1926 - Spalding Champions or Exhibit Supply Co. 1927 - E126 American Caramel 1928 - W502 1929 - R315
